Why build<strong>in</strong>g <strong>simulation</strong>?<br />

To compare different design options dur<strong>in</strong>g design development.<br />

To reduce risk through reduced plann<strong>in</strong>g uncerta<strong>in</strong>ty.<br />

To demonstrate code compliance (absolute values).

Why build<strong>in</strong>g <strong>simulation</strong> for architects?<br />

Better <strong>in</strong>terfaces. Faster computers.<br />

To <strong>in</strong>teractively improve your design at the schematic design<br />

stage.<br />

To be able <strong>to</strong> engage <strong>in</strong> a dialogue with the HVAC eng<strong>in</strong>eer.<br />

Competitive edge: high demand for <strong>simulation</strong>ists<br />

Opportunity <strong>to</strong> work on more <strong>in</strong>terest<strong>in</strong>g projects.<br />

Caveat: You have <strong>to</strong> understand the underly<strong>in</strong>g assumptions.
